Answer:
0.5556 or 55.56%
Explanation:
If the probability of getting an A in both tests, P(B), is 0.5, and the probability of getting an A in the first test, P(F), is 0.9, then the probability of getting an A on the second test, P(S) is:
![P(B) = P(F)*P(S)\\0.5=0.9* P(S)\\P(S) = 0.5556=55.56\%](https://img.qammunity.org/2021/formulas/mathematics/college/qh73kr245x6xh0l71o1w9e5n9tka8i4hw0.png)
Given that a student has scored an A on the first test, the probability that the student will score an A on the second test is 0.5556 or 55.56%
